Service Technician for Woodworking Machines (m/f/d)
Since 1978, Hans Hundegger AG has developed into a specialist for CNC-controlled woodworking machines through innovation, strong customer focus, and excellent service. In the field of CNC-controlled beam cutting machines, the owner-managed Hans Hundegger AG is now the world market leader with over 7,000 machines delivered. A proud 600 employees work innovatively and inspired for this success. Our customers include medium-sized carpentry companies and contract cutting centres as well as prefabricated house and log house manufacturers who realise their market goals with Hundegger technology.
